First and foremost, plumbing companies are entrusted with the task of ensuring access to clean water, a fundamental necessity for life. They design, install, and maintain water supply systems, ensuring that water reaches our taps reliably and safely. Whether it's repairing burst pipes or upgrading aging infrastructure, these professionals work tirelessly to prevent disruptions to our water supply, safeguarding public health and hygiene.
Moreover, plumbing companies play a critical role in promoting water conservation and sustainability. By recommending and implementing water-efficient fixtures and technologies, they help reduce consumption and minimize environmental impact. From low-flow toilets to drip irrigation systems, these innovations not only save water but also lower utility bills for consumers, making them both economical and eco-friendly choices.
In addition to water supply, plumbing companies are responsible for managing wastewater and sewage disposal, preventing contamination and environmental hazards. Through the installation of sewage lines, septic tanks, and drainage systems, they ensure the proper collection and treatment of wastewater, safeguarding communities from sanitation-related diseases and pollution. Their expertise in sewage management is indispensable for maintaining public health standards and preserving the integrity of our natural resources.
Furthermore, plumbing companies play a vital role in building and construction projects, collaborating closely with architects, engineers, and contractors to design and install plumbing systems that meet the specific needs of each project. Whether it's a residential development, commercial complex, or industrial facility, these professionals provide tailored solutions to accommodate diverse requirements, from water distribution to fire protection.
Beyond installation and maintenance, plumbing companies also offer emergency repair services, responding promptly to plumbing emergencies such as burst pipes, clogged drains, and water heater failures. Their round-the-clock availability ensures that crises are addressed swiftly, minimizing damage and inconvenience for property owners.
